About This Book
A young shepherd named David faces a towering giant with just his sling and a brave heart. Watch as courage and faith help him overcome a seemingly impossible challenge. This tale shows that even the smallest heroes can achieve great victories.

Why we rated David and God's giant victory 7C
David and God's giant victory is written at a Level 2-3 reading level across 36 pages (approximately 436 words). Strong independent readers around grade 3.4 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, David and God's giant victory works for readers up to grade 4.4.
Read aloud, David and God's giant victory takes about 3 minutes, which fits within a single read-aloud session.
We rate David and God's giant victory as 7C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.
